Pazzo Italian Restaurant

I almost don’t want to tell you about Pazzo Italian Cuisine and wine bar, it is a secret I would quite like to keep all to myself!
Located in the stunning Buddy’s resort in Lamai, Pazzo offers a unique slice of Italy that no Italian lover will want to miss.
Pazzo sits in a tree lined colonial promenade and oozes the very essence of Italy.

Pazzo offers seating for up to 65 and if you choose to enjoy terrace dining you would be forgiven for thinking you were in Europe, other than the warm tropical atmosphere of course! Dining inside the air-conditioned restaurant offers a different experience; the kitchen is open plan and affords you the opportunity to enjoy the sounds and aromas of Italian cuisine being perfectly prepared for your enjoyment.

Everything at Pazzo is home baked and nothing is more delicious than the complimentary bread sticks and rolls that, once dipped into the black olive, olive oil and herb or chicken liver dips, are too mouthwatering for words to describe.
The reasonably priced menu is simply bursting with flavor is so comprehensive it almost impossible to choose from.
On my visit manager Jack recommended the Ceaser Salad that is made with fresh and crispy coz lettuce, cherry tomatoes, mixed white original ceaser dressing and grilled chicken. The dish came beautifully presented and the chicken so moist simply melts in the mouth.
We went on to savor Pazzo’s signature dish, Carbonara Pizza. Pazzo have perfected the art of creating the perfect pizza base that is thin crust compliments the light and creamy topping of cream sauce, bacon, egg and black pepper delightfully.

For desert I indulged my senses in Pazzo Chocolate Fondant, a hot melt chocolate cake with whipping cream, strawberry and almond icing sugar that served with vanilla ice cream. It was indescribably good.
Pazzo offers a well selected wine list, Jack recommends the Bordeaux Chatau Gruaud la Rose St Jullien aand Premier Cru – 1999 and the Undurrage Pinot noir 2007

After you meal you can enjoy a selection of delicious coffees that come with home baked cinnamon and almond cookies or relax in the glass fronted wine bar that offers beautiful surroundings in which you can enjoy wines, beers, spirits and champagnes.
Pazzo also holds another little secret, a unique underground stone wine cellar that can seat up to 7 where you can enjoy a private meal or fine wines accompanied by a superb selection of fine cigars.
